    Summary of reviews

    Overall impression Sunrise of Braintree is described by many families as a modern, well-appointed assisted-living and memory-care community with a strong emphasis on a home-like environment. Reviewers frequently highlight warm, welcoming staff and a smooth admissions process; the community is often praised for its bright public spaces, restaurant-style dining room, active activity calendar, and pet-friendly atmosphere. The facility’s memory-care (Reminiscence) area, on-site rehabilitation services, and coordinated transitions from hospitals or rehab providers are particular strengths cited by families.

    Care and staffing Care quality is characterized as generally compassionate and relationship-driven: numerous accounts note caregivers who build rapport with residents, prompt medication management, and rapid response to clinical needs. At the same time, a consistent pattern emerges around staffing variability. Families describe uneven levels of experience and training across aides and nurses, gaps in overnight clinical coverage, and occasional delays in responsiveness. Cross-training of staff (for example, combining caregiving and dining-service responsibilities) is perceived to create role-performance gaps in some instances. There is also a facility policy that places responsibility on families to supply incontinence products if they do not use the facility’s supply service — an operational requirement families should be aware of.

    Dining and activities Dining receives mixed but often positive commentary: many reviewers praise the presentation, attractive dining room, and several positive meal experiences, while others have experienced slow service, inconsistent food temperature, or less satisfactory entrées. Activity programming is a noticeable strength for many residents — offerings include crafts, music events, bingo, baking, exercise classes, scenic drives, and regular outings — and memory-care programming is often singled out as engaging. However, some families reported variability in how activities are tailored for residents with more advanced dementia and in the emphasis placed on music or other preferred modalities.

    Facilities and operations Physically, the community is described as clean, bright, and well-maintained in many accounts, with amenities such as a salon, wellness center, patios/porches, and private apartments. Maintenance staff receive praise when responsive, but there are also multiple comments about intermittent maintenance delays and occasional building-systems reliability problems (heating, noisy rooms, or electrical issues). A few reviewers noted discomfort with facility scenting practices and some rooms facing busy parking areas that can be noisy. Privacy practices related to apartment showings and unit access have been raised as a concern by some families.

    Management, value, and notable patterns Admissions, care-transition coordination, and family communication are frequently reported as strengths — admissions staff and management are often described as informative and proactive. Conversely, the community is repeatedly described as relatively expensive, with annual increases that affect perceived value for some families. Interdepartmental communication and consistent night-shift clinical supervision are areas where further improvement is suggested. There are isolated, serious assertions about specific incidents (including an allegation related to an injury); such claims are not reflected as a systemic conclusion here but merit direct follow-up with the provider or regulators if a prospective family has specific concerns.

    Bottom line For families seeking a bright, activity-rich, pet-friendly senior living environment with strong admissions support and visible memory-care programming, Sunrise of Braintree often represents a good fit. Prospective residents and their families should, however, clarify overnight clinical coverage, staffing ratios and training, the facility’s policy on incontinence supplies, and maintenance response expectations during touring and contract discussions. Given variability in meal service, activity tailoring for higher-need dementia residents, and pricing concerns, an in-person visit that includes a meal and a conversation about recent staffing patterns will be important to determine suitability for a particular clinical and budgetary situation.

    About Sunrise of Braintree

    Sunrise of Braintree stands as a large Victorian-style mansion built in 2007, sitting in a quiet area with green lawns, lush landscaping, and a covered entryway where visitors can sit under shade before going inside, and the place has gardens with brick walkways, a pergola, and peaceful patio seating, so you get the sense there's always somewhere pleasant for folks to go outdoors. The building has comfortable living suites and inviting common areas with full carpeting, large windows, soft lighting, cozy couches, cable TV, emergency call systems, and individual climate control for privacy and comfort, along with accessible bathrooms fitted with grab bars and teal accents for safety and ease. The private assisted living bedrooms have plenty of space, soft lights, and big windows, while the kitchenettes and large private baths make the apartments easy to use for people who need a bit of help.

    Staff offer several kinds of care depending on what each person needs. They use personalized service plans to help with daily tasks like bathing, dressing, medication reminders, and there are monthly wellness visits by nursing staff too. For those who need memory care, there's the Reminiscence Program and Compass Memory Support Neighborhood, both built around familiar routines, safe spaces, and activities that help people with Alzheimer's disease or dementia keep their dignity and well-being. The staff includes people trained for dementia care, and they keep a friendly and caring attitude, always checking on folks with 24-hour support and regular housekeeping, weekly laundry, and daily trash pickup.

    There's a bistro with warm decor and a beverage counter for coffee or tea, a formal dining area with soft lighting and polished tables, inviting private dining rooms for memory care residents, and a lounge with a TV at the ready for movie nights. The library is cozy and stocked with books, and the common areas like the grand two-story foyer, living room, and spa-like seating spots give residents different places to gather or spend a quiet moment. The whole community is pet-friendly, so residents can have their animal friends, and they offer regular shuttle transportation, easy access to public transit, and visitor parking.

    Residents can join in things like arts and crafts, coffee klatches, baking, gardening, and exercise classes if they feel like it, and there's always something happening that helps everyone stay busy and social, either indoors or outside on the grounds. Meals are made with attention to nutrition and taste, meant for different dietary needs and preferences. Sunrise of Braintree is part of the larger Sunrise Senior Living organization, which keeps standards high and keeps the facility licensed and verified as an active partner in senior care. They offer assisted living, memory care, independent living, skilled nursing, short-term stays, hospice care, and Dignity Home Care, so families can look for any level of help needed-whether it's for a short stay or long-term living.

    There's a focus on building relationships and making personalized care plans, so the staff try to get to know everybody well and create a peaceful place that helps people feel at home. The whole environment-whether in the Compass Memory Support Neighborhood, the Reminiscence Program, or general assisted living-aims to reduce confusion and offer support, with modern safety features and spaces for social life, activities, and family engagement. The community tries to bring a little bit of cheer, warmth, and comfort to daily living, making it possible for seniors to live safely and stay as independent as possible, while loved ones can visit, see the daily life, and join in when time allows.

    About Sunrise Senior Living

    Sunrise of Braintree is managed by Sunrise Senior Living.

    Sunrise Senior Living is one of the largest senior care operators in North America, managing over 270 communities across the United States and Canada with approximately 22,000 employees. Founded in 1981 by Paul and Terry Klaassen in Oakton, Virginia, Sunrise pioneered the Victorian mansion-style senior living community design, inspired by Dutch senior care models and European hospitality concepts. Headquartered in McLean, Virginia, Sunrise offers a comprehensive continuum of care including independent living, assisted living, memory care, skilled nursing, and hospice coordination.

    The company's signature memory care programs include Terrace Club Neighborhoods for residents with early to moderate memory loss, and Reminiscence Neighborhoods for those with advanced Alzheimer's and dementia. As an Authorized Validation Organization, Sunrise practices the Validation Method—which they call "exquisite listening"—using empathy-based communication techniques to reduce anxiety and improve quality of life for memory care residents. Their Live With Purpose™ programming engages residents through personalized activities aligned with their interests and life experiences.

    Sunrise leverages advanced technology including Sunrise CareConnect, an electronic health record system built on PointClickCare technology that enables real-time documentation, comprehensive health tracking, and remote access for healthcare providers. The Road Home Program offers specialized 30-day transitional care for seniors discharged from hospitals or rehabilitation centers, providing medication management and 24/7 support.

    The company has achieved notable sustainability certifications, with facilities earning WELL Health-Safety Rating, WELL Equity Rating, ENERGY STAR® certifications, and LEED Silver designation. Sunrise communities feature Individualized Service Plans, Designated Care Managers, and welcome pets, with many locations maintaining community cats or dogs. After celebrating 40 years in 2021, Sunrise continues its mission to champion quality of life for all seniors through their resident-centered, holistic approach to senior care.
